Nancy Jane Adams, of Waterville, Maine, passed away on December 31, 2025, at the age of 88. She was born on December 6, 1937.

Nancy was a lifelong Mainer who deeply loved both community and sunshine. She graduated from Winslow High School, where she was a majorette, and later earned her college degree from LaSalle College. The confidence, style, and energy she displayed in her youth stayed with her throughout her life.

Nancy cherished her time in Kennebunk, Maine, and West Palm Beach, Florida, joyfully spending her summers in Maine and winters in Florida, always following the warmth. She was truly the life of the party and lit up every room she entered. In town, she was known and loved by many, remembered for her laughter, her presence, and her unmistakable spirit.

She loved music and fun, whether singing along to Sweet Caroline by Neil Diamond, dancing to She's a Lady by Tom Jones, enjoying the romantic classics of Engelbert Humperdinck, or the laid-back sounds of Jimmy Buffett. Music was central to her joy, and she never missed a chance to sing, dance, and have fun.

Nancy treasured time with family. She loved traveling, including Thanksgiving trips to Maryland in her Mercedes convertible with her granddaughter Ashley, to visit her son John and granddaughter Heather, creating memories filled with laughter and love. She especially enjoyed taking her grandchildren to the beach, soaking up the sun, and sharing her love of warm weather and joyful living.

Always impeccably put together, Nancy took pride in having her hair done, adored her French manicures, and loved wearing bright, bold colors-a perfect reflection of her vibrant personality.

Nancy was predeceased by her parents, Basil Adams and Margaret Gammon; her brother-in-law, Jerry King; her son, Jimmy Morissette; and her niece, Susie Isbell.

She is survived by her sister, Linda King; her son, John Morissette; and her grandchildren, Ashley Wrigley and her husband, Stefan, and Heather Morissette. She is also survived by her great-grandchildren, Elizabeth, Abigail, and Cooper. Nancy leaves behind many nieces and nephews, including Gary King and his wife, Julie; Keira King and her fiancé, Bryan James; their children, Blake and Harper; Ryan King; and Zack Isbell.

Nancy will be remembered for her joy, her style, her love of life, and the way she made everyone around her feel seen and welcome. Her legacy lives on in the many hearts she touched and the countless memories filled with laughter, music, sunshine, and love.

In lieu of flowers, donations in honor of her son, Jimmy, may be made to the Dempsey Center in Lewiston, ME.
